Understanding Right Triangles in 3D

Before we proceed, let's clarify that when we discuss the volume of a right triangle, we're referring to the volume of a three-dimensional shape that has a right triangle as one of its bases. The most common examples are triangular prisms and triangular pyramids.

Triangular Prism

A triangular prism is a three-dimensional shape with two congruent right triangles as its bases and rectangular faces connecting them. The volume of a triangular prism can be calculated using the formula:

Volume (V) Formula
Triangular Prism V = (base area) * (height)

The base area in this case is the area of the right triangle, which can be calculated using the formula: (base * height) / 2. The height of the triangular prism refers to the distance between the two bases.

Triangular Pyramid

A triangular pyramid, also known as a tetrahedron, has one right triangle as its base and three triangular faces meeting at a single vertex. The volume of a triangular pyramid can be calculated using the formula:

Volume (V) Formula
Triangular Pyramid V = (base area) * (height) / 3

In this case, the height is the perpendicular distance from the base to the apex (the vertex where the three faces meet).

Calculating the Volume: Step-by-Step

Now that we have the formulas let's walk through the process of calculating the volume of a right triangle in a triangular prism and a triangular pyramid.

Triangular Prism

  • Identify the base and height of the right triangle. Let's say the base (b) is 5 units and the height (h) is 3 units.
  • Calculate the area of the right triangle: (b * h) / 2 = (5 * 3) / 2 = 7.5 square units.
  • Identify the height of the triangular prism (H). Let's say it's 4 units.
  • Calculate the volume of the triangular prism: V = (base area) * (H) = 7.5 * 4 = 30 cubic units.

Triangular Pyramid

  • Identify the base and height of the right triangle. Let's say the base (b) is 6 units and the height (h) is 4 units.
  • Calculate the area of the right triangle: (b * h) / 2 = (6 * 4) / 2 = 12 square units.
  • Identify the height of the triangular pyramid (H). Let's say it's 5 units.
  • Calculate the volume of the triangular pyramid: V = (base area) * (H) / 3 = 12 * 5 / 3 = 20 cubic units.
